i-Drive i12 Pro is a high-performance 2-channel dash camera featuring a Sony Starvis Image Sensor
for superior night vision and full HD 1080P recording for both front and rear views. This "Format Free" device is designed for 24-hour protection with a 140-degree wide-angle lens and built-in Wi-Fi for seamless smartphone integration. Quick Setup Guide Getting your
up and running involves a few simple steps to ensure maximum vehicle protection. Installation
: Mount the front camera near the rearview mirror, ideally on the passenger side for better driver visibility. Run the power cable through the A-pillar and plug it into your car's cigarette lighter or hardwire it for permanent power. Smartphone Connection Download the i-Drive DVR app or Google Play Store.
Enable the camera's Wi-Fi and search for the network on your phone.
Use the app to view live streaming, adjust camera angles, and manage settings. Memory Card Care : The device typically comes with a 32GB micro SD card
. It uses "Format Free Technology" (FFT), meaning it automatically manages files without requiring manual formatting. Key Features & Functions 24-Hour Parking Mode
: Automatically monitors your car while parked, using smart motion detection to record activity. G-Sensor Shock Protection
: Detects sudden impacts and locks the current footage to prevent it from being overwritten. Night Vision : Enhanced by the Sony Starvis sensor
, it provides clear recordings even in low-light conditions. Auto Recovery
: Includes a built-in system to automatically recover corrupted memory card files. Usage Tips Viewing Footage
: You can playback videos directly via the smartphone app or by removing the SD card and using a PC card reader. Adjusting Settings
: Use the app to customize resolution, G-sensor sensitivity, and volume. Battery Safety
